Winters are good for growth & FCR of poultry
birds. All strains whether Hubbard / Ross / Aviagen
perform well because these birds are from
temperate countries & well adapted to cold climate.
They are developed to perform in cold climate.
Why winters are
good?
Second thing is quality and availability of feed
is quite good. Feed become cheaper because
harvesting season has just completed after
rains. Good quality toxin free cheap feed is
available all around.
Its a time to start new businesses and farmers
should aimed to earn well in this season.
Whatever losses faced in summers and
previous seasons should be compensated in
these days. Do not become lazy in winters.
www.aliveterinarywisdom.com
Infectious disease outbreaks in winters are quite
dangerous an widespread due to various reasons.
Metabolic & management problems also create
huge setbacks if proper care is not taken. Due to
high production, markets are weak.

Proper disposal of previous litter
Cleaning of roof and spider webs & dirt
Remove fans & clean them properly
Whitewash of all structures with lime (chuna)
Kachha floor - lime treatment after scrapping upper 6 inch
layer
Pakka floor - wash it properly and spray with 1% Biobuster
(10g per liter water)
Clean the curtains with high pressure water and placed
them on sides
After that fogging/Spray with Sokrena or B904 or with
peracetic acid (cheap and best).
Water pipeline should be cleaned with peracetic acid.

After spray keep farm closed for atleast 2
-3 days or until the arrival of chicks.
12 hours before arrival start preparing
for chicks
Arrangement of heating and its back
should be done in advance.
Electricity with all backup
Proper bulbs and lights, keep drinkers feeders ready
Heating source along with backup (temperature of
brooding area should be 30-32 d C)
Never let them free in open farm, always make a brooding
area. Properly place newspaper on litter.
Litter thickness should be 4 inch. Rice husk is best litter.
0.3% EASY BROOD solution (3g per liter water) should be
ready in chick drinkers 1 hour before chicks arrival

Temperature maintenance is very necessary in first 12 days
because chicks cannot maintain their temperature.
To maintain temperature consider brooder canopy over false
ceiling. Space per chick?
www.aliveterinarywisdom.com
Day Zero
First week of life -
care & medicines Day
0
In this system
ventilation is not
hampered much.
Otherwise dust and
ammonia causes sound
problem
Dim the light while placing chicks in brooding area, when chicks
accustomed to environment slowly increase the light.
Give 23hr light (30-40 lux), 1 hour dark can be given from 1st
day without affecting FCR.
20 chick drinkers per 1000 chicks should be present and place at
equal distance. Change water 2 times a day at least.
Air temperature of 30°C/86°F
Litter temperature of 28–30°C/82–86°F
Relative humidity of 60-70%
Recommended values are:
300-400 chicks in
single brooding area
Observe chicks - best indicator of temperature is chick's behavior
They should be uniformly distributed (as shown in diagram)
All chicks must be able to eat and drink immediately upon
placement in the house.
The empty boxes should be removed from
the house without delay.
Leave chicks to settle for 1 to 2 hours to
become accustomed to their new
environment.
After this time, make a check to see that all chicks have easy
access to feed and water. Make adjustments to equipment and
temperatures where necessary.
The longer the chicks
remain in the boxes, the
greater the degree of
potential dehydration.
This may result in early
mortality and reduced
growth as indicated by 7-
day and final live weight.

When chicks arrived they are hungry, healthy chicks
should eat feed quickly, properly and fill their crops.
Check a sample of birds at 8 and 24 hours after
arrival on the farm to make sure that all the chicks
have found feed and water.
Gently feel each chick’s crop.
www.aliveterinarywisdom.com
Chick Start Assessment
Day One
First week of life -
care & medicines Day
1
The chick on the left has
a full, rounded crop,
while the chick on the
right has an empty crop.
Target crop fill at 8 hours after delivery is 80% and at 24 hours
after delivery 95–100%.
Crop fill after 24 hours.
Ventilation at this time is equally important as that of
temperature, During day time, if possible open the curtains
or run exhaust fans.
In winters sometimes RH goes down below 50%. It
increases dust in air and reduce air track moisture.
